F10 550i, F06/F12/F13 650i right rear brake rotor with cross-drilled pattern.
550i/650i cross-drilled rotors are used mostly to enhance the performance aesthetic of your car. Slotted or blank rotors have greater capacity to store heat so we prefer those for track and racing use. Cross-drilled rotors still have their place as a design that looks great with no detrimental effects under normal street use. Many sports car manufacturers still use drilled rotors because of their sporty looks while knowing they don't lose any effectiveness during normal driving. The holes into the vanes do offer an advantage in wet conditions where the water has an easy escape from the rotor surface. StopTech Drilled rotors are made using Centric High Carbon blank rotors. A black electrostatic coating is applied to prevent rust on the brake hat and vanes. The entire rotor is coated, followed by CNC double-disc grinding and drilling of the friction surface and final computer balancing.
